preloader

Java Application Programming

  • DURATION

    01 Month

  • WEEKLY

    12 hours

  • FEE

    ₹5000

This is a unique Java course which takes student from novice to professional android developer all within a single month. Our unique hands-on approach coupled with focus on OOP strategies to solve problems lays down strong foundation for advanced Java concepts. This is must have course for any student wishing to truly understand OOP concepts. Java is a very popular language in which Object Oriented Programming is heavily relied upon. We focus on unique aspects of Java right from first class so that students are able to think the Java way right from the beginning. The course also focuses on reading official documentation so that students also learn how to learn on their own. The course ends with Android App Development using Java

Week 1: Introduction, data types, loops
  • History of java, jdk, jvm, current versions
  • Data types
  • Decision making statements and problem solving- if-else, switch
  • Loops- while and for with problem solving
  • Arrays- problem solving with arrays
Week 2: Becoming a good coder
  • Understanding Functions and scope
  • Solving problems using functional programming
  • Static keyword and its usage
  • Polymorphism
Week 3: Becoming a professional coder
  • Multilevel and multiple inheritance
  • Method overriding and overloading
  • Abstract classes, interfaces
  • Solving problems using Object Oriented Programming
  • Strings, wrapper classes, Generics
Week 4: Path to Java expertise
  • Generic interfaces - Comparator and Comparable
  • Collections in Java
  • Solving problems using collections
  • Building desktop apps with Swing
  • Java 8 streams and lambda functions
  • File Handling, Exception handling, multi threading
Week 5: Becoming a App Developer
  • JDBC and Sql
  • Building web applications using JSP
  • Android SDK, Activity, Activity life cycle
  • Gradle, Implementing android apps
  • Project - Building a android app

Requirements

  • No prior programming knowledge is needed
  • Laptop is preferred, Computer is a must
  • Strong urge to learn

How to Apply

  • Please call us or whatsapp to the above mentioned number

Refund policy

  • First two classes are free and offered as demo classes
  • After the first two classes, 50% fees has to be paid
  • Full fees needs to be paid within 10 days of the beginning of the course
  • Fees once paid will not be refunded
teacher
Chandan Anand Purohit

Chandan Anand Purohit

BE, RVCE Bangalore, MTech KLETECH Hubli, worked as Software Engineer in Sasken Communication for 1 year, worked for 4 years as Assistant Professor in KLEIT, Hubli. Currently, founder and CEO of Sathvik Softech, CTO of Samarth Meditech Pvt. Ltd.

Related Course

Python For Data Science
  • 01 Month
  • Programming

Python For Data Science

Improve programming skills through live coding solution for programming puzzles and application …

View Details
Chandan Anand Purohit

Chandan Anand Purohit

About Me Computer Science has emerged as the truly evergreen discipline in engineering.

View Details
Building cloud ready apps with Golang
  • 01 Month
  • Programming

Building cloud ready apps with Golang

Go programming language is amongst the most popular languages these days. The only language with …

View Details